About
Helleborus 'Larch Cottage Hybrid' is a clump-forming, evergreen herbaceous perennial belonging to the genus Helleborus, known for its rhizomatous or semi-evergreen growth and palmate basal foliage. This cultivar produces sizable, bowl-shaped blooms in late winter or spring, making it a valuable addition to borders, woodland gardens, or containers. It thrives best in partial shade, particularly on north-facing, sheltered aspects, in fertile, humus-rich, moist but well-drained loam with a neutral pH. Hardy to UK zone H6, it benefits from annual mulching and can be propagated by division or seed.
